Neurological complications such asintracranial hypertension, cranial neuropathies,encephalomyelitis, radiculitis and encephalopathy could develop if Lyme is untreated.

Lyme disease is an infection that is transmitted to humans after being bitten by an infected tick. The early symptoms of Lyme disease include a characteristic rash that appears around the part of the body where the bite occurred, fever, chills, headaches, muscle and joint pains, and swollen lymph nodes. Lyme disease shares symptoms with more common illnesses and as a result people that have contracted it end up using inappropriate treatments or miss getting treatment entirely. Lyme disease, when left untreated, can lead to severe complications. In the second stage of Lyme disease, neurological complications like numbness, severe headaches, and visual disturbances may occur. The following are some of the neurological complications of Lyme disease:

Radiculitis

One of the first neurological complications that can be caused by Lyme disease is a painful radiculitis. Pain that radiates through the distribution of a nerve’s dermatome is defined radiculitis. Characteristic of the early stages of infection, this condition may start to appear as early as the first weeks. Patients generally experience sensory, motor and mixed symptoms and conditions such as weakness and sudden reflex and sensory changes. These symptoms are very similar to and are often mistaken for nerve-impingement symptoms.

Skull neuropathies

Cranial neuropathies involve the patient’s cranial nerve or the nerves involved in processing sensory perceptions such as sights, smells, sounds and others. As Lyme disease progresses the multiple cranial nerves of can all be affected at the same time in someone infected with the disease. Only 50-70% of people who have neurological problems will have complications.

High blood pressure in the brain

Intracranial hypertension is a rare neurological disorder connected with Lyme disease. Children experience it more often than an adult. Headaches and papilledema are common side effects associated with intracranial hypertension. Papilledema, the swelling of a patient’s optic disc, develops over a span of a few hours to a few weeks. In some cases, abnormalities in Cerebrospinal Fluid may also occur.

Inflammation of the brain and spinal cord

Encephalomyelitis usually includes brainstem abnormalities and sometimes resembles ischemic patterns. There is some evidence from medical sources that implies parenchymal involvement Cerebellar syndromes, motion disorders, hemiparesis, and spastic paraparesis are all indicators of this complication. You’ll find this problem more often in Europe than in North America.

Are you at all familiar with Encephalopathy?

Encephalopathy is one of the most common complications that occurs in the later stages of Lyme disease. This complication causes changes ranging from minor to severe in the patient’s cognitive functions and polyradiculoneuropathy. Late stage infections, such as encephalopathy, are often associated with extreme fatigue, difficulty sleeping, severe irritability, photophobia, erratic mood swings, word-finding difficulties, and also problems communicating through verbal speech or the written word. Also reported are problems with sensory perception. The symptoms are varied and inconsistent in which sometimes they can be experience and gone at other times.

Early identification of the symptoms of Lyme disease and administration of immediate treatment are the best ways to prevent it from developing into worse neurological complications.

On October 14, 2008, Canadians will be heading to the polls for the federal election. New Democratic Party candidate Don Davies is standing for election in the riding of Vancouver Kingsway.

A lawyer, he has spent the last 25 years fighting for human rights. A two-time student government representative, Davies was involved in the anti-apartheid, third world and peace movements. Admitted to the Alberta Bar in 1989, Davies and family moved to Vancouver in 1991, where he became the Director of Legal Resources for Teamsters Canada (Local 31), the next year. He is a long-time volunteer for children’s charity Variety, is Chair of the Parent Advisory Council at Mount Pleasant school, and a Director of the Meridian Cultural Society, among other things.

Wikinews contacted Don Davies, to talk about the issues facing Canadians, and what they and their party would do to address them. Wikinews is in the process of contacting every candidate, in every riding across the country, no matter their political stripe. All interviews are conducted over e-mail, and interviews are published unedited, allowing candidates to impart their full message to our readers, uninterrupted.

The riding is vacant, after Conservative Minister of International Trade David Emerson’s resignation. Emerson was elected in 2004 as a Liberal, serving as the Minister of Industry. Two weeks after re-election in 2006, he crossed the floor to join then-new Prime Minister Stephen Harper, who had won a minority government. Emerson was the first MP in Canadian history to cross the floor before a new government was sworn in. He has stepped down, after pressure from other parties.

Besides Davies, major party candidates include Liberal Wendy Yuan, Conservative Salomon Rayek, and Green Doug Warkentin. Also putting their hat in the ring are Matt Kadioglu (Libertarian), Kimball Cariou (Communist), and Donna Peterson (Marxist-Leninist).

The World Health Organization (WHO) is a program of the United Nations and a global authority on human health. In an interview with Wikinews, the WHO tells about the current H1N1 pandemic.

The organization’s 93rd update as of March 26, 2010 states 213 countries, territories, and other communities have laboratory-confirmed cases and there have been at least 16,931 confirmed deaths, including 4,653 deaths in Europe and 7,673 in the Americas.

New Jersey is considering a state-wide ban on Brazilian waxes, the removal of hair from the bikini area.

Although genital waxing has never really been allowed in the state, the New Jersey Board of Cosmetology and Hairstyling plans to propose a ban with more specific legal wording, in response to two women who reported being injured during a wax. The board will consider the proposal at their next meeting on April 14.

If the measure passes, New Jersey may become the only US state to ban the practice outright.

Although millions of Americans engage in bikini waxes, which generally cost between $50 and $60 per session, the practice comes with risks. Skin care experts say the hot wax can irritate delicate skin in the bikini area, and result in infections, ingrown hairs and rashes.

Waxing on the face, neck, abdomen, legs and arms would continue to be permitted in the state under the proposed ban. Although New Jersey statutes have always banned bikini waxing, the laws were unclear and seldom enforced.

As a result, many salons from around the state have offered bikini waxing for years. Many salon owners spoke out against the proposed ban, which they said would severely damage their business.

“I really don’t know if the state can stop it at this point,” said Valentia Chistova, owner of the Monmouth County salon Brazil. “I know a lot of women who are really hooked.”

Boys just naturally love to collect things. If you are trying to decorate a 12 year old boy’s bedroom, you need to find storage space for all of his collections, or find a way to display them to add to the overall decor of the room. This latter idea is usually the best approach. Your display methods are going to vary, depending on what types of objects have been collected. In addition, some collected items will be mostly just for display, while other collections, such as action figures or race cars, might be toys that still get played with every day. You’ll want to take this into account when planning your display methods.

Action Figures and Cars

If you have a collection of toys such as action figures or cars, a couple display options could include open shelves, or a display cabinet with glass doors. Generally, if the collected items are still being played with, the open shelves are a much better choice. However, if the items are more collectible in nature, or they are fragile or hard to keep clean and dusted, a closed display cabinet is a great idea.

Baseball Cards

[youtube]http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=-1HwYI-13FM[/youtube]

Another popular collection with boys is baseball cards. Sports card collections have a tendency towards being quite extensive, and most times the best place for them is in a sports card collector’s book. However, you can display a few favorite cards by mounting and framing them, and displaying them on the wall. An especially fun display method for baseball cards is to create a large baseball field poster display. To do this, cut a large square shape out of green poster board or mat board, and then add a square of brown poster board of mat board in baseball diamond style. You can then use photo square to place a baseball card of each team player in their actual playing position on this “field” frame.

Video Games and Media

Other items that boys often collect are video games, CDs, DVDs, books, or magazines. These types of items need a good storage method that allows them to be displayed as well as accessed and used. A bookcase or media shelf is often best for this use, which allows easy access without hiding them away in a cabinet or drawer.

Storage Shelving

Another good method for keeping collections up and safely out of the way, and yet allow them to be prominently displayed is to install a narrow shelf around the entire top perimeter of the bedroom, about a foot or so from the ceiling. Using this shelf, boys can display toy miniature car collections, framed photos, autographed baseballs, and any other small collectible items that they might have.

Photo Wall

If he has collected a lot of photos, you might want to create an area on one wall to display some of his favorite ones. This could be as simple as hanging several multi-photo frames, or as creative as mounting a large board so that he can add them in a collage fashion. Another option for displaying random photos is to use clear plastic free-standing frames. These can be especially handy for displaying photo collections, since it’s easy to swap out the photos whenever the mood strikes.

The sales of the Microsoft Corporation has increased considerably during the latest quarter, having brought more profit than predicted by Wall Street. However, the delay in arrival of the major new products resulted in spoiled financial results.

The quarter that finished in December marked the increase by 6 percent in the Microsoft sales, having reached the revenue of $12.5 billion. The delayed products – the latest versions of Windows Vista and Office 2007 – are to be launched next week.

Microsoft’s video game business grew considerably in the quarter – its revenue increased by 75 percent, to the mark of $2.96 billion. The success of the business is explained by steady sales of its Xbox 360 console and highly demanded games like the critically acclaimed Gears of War at the end of 2006.

The noteworthy results have been gained by Microsoft in selling its server software applied in corporate data centers. It brought the revenue up 17 percent, to $2.85 billion. As for the operating profit, it increased by 35 percent, to over $1 billion. Following the most profitable Windows and Office, the server group, including databases, operating systems, and back-end programs used for e-mail systems, presently represents the third major product line of the Corporation.

Net income witnessed 28 percent decrease, to $2.63 billion to be compared to $3.65 billion dollars during the same period of time the previous year.To solve the problem of the product delay and support the personal computer industry, Microsoft provided free or discount coupons for upgraded versions of Windows Vista and Office 2007. Consequently, PC makers sold new computers during the last period of 2006 promising their customers that they would be able to acquire the new Microsoft products, thus preventing PC sales from standing at still point.

The coupon program was initiated by Microsoft in October with expectations of approximately 1.5 billion dollars in revenue to be deferred. However, with better PC sales Microsoft received the $1.64 billion.Microsoft pays attention towards development of the consumer electronics business. In the end of 2006 the company launched a digital media player called Zune, a product to compete with iPod produced by Apple. However, Microsoft’s section of consumer entertainment and devices is not profitable yet.

As for Microsoft’s on-line business, it also leaves much to be desired, especially considering Internet searches. In the latest quarter there was a decline in the Microsoft’s market share in searching. Still, the company continues to invest into this business segment. The revenue brought by on-line services, including web advertising and search-linked ads, increased by 5 percent in the quarter, to $624 million.

An Indian guru who taught some of the 20th century’s most famous celebrities and created a multi-billion dollar spiritual empire has died. Maharishi Mahesh Yogi, founder of the Transcendental Meditation movement, died at his home in the Netherlands. He is believed to have been 91 years old.

Known for his long white beard and tendency to giggle, he became a well-known counter-culture figure in the 1960’s. Members of the Beatles rock music band made repeated pilgrimages to the Himalayan foothills to study his meditation technique, known as TM.

Little is certain about the yogi’s early life in central India. His given name and birthday are disputed. It is known he studied physics at Allahabad University.

A professor of psychology at the school, Emmanuel Ghosh, says the guru’s academic training, combined with study under a Vedic swami, helped to make him accessible to those in the West seeking alternative answers to life’s questions during the socially tumultuous 1960’s.

“He had a rational approach,” said Ghosh. “He had a scientific background and he could tell the West that ‘You could test my theories through science.’ He was the first one who started this whole system of reducing stress by breath control, by meditation and you could measure it in objective terms.”

Maharishi also tutored other pop musicians, Hollywood actors and film directors. His TM movement attracted millions of followers worldwide who paid hundreds of dollars to receive a personal mantra to recite for 20 minutes, twice a day.

Professor Ghosh at Allahabad University says, despite his fame and success overseas, Maharishi was just one among many gurus in his native India.

“His influence in India has been negligible. Every guru is independent to propagate his own method of salvation or nirvana,” said Ghosh. “So he took off for a while [in India] as long as he was appreciated in the West.”

Perhaps his biggest legacy in India is the country’s largest chain of privately owned schools. Other institutes and universities based on his teachings also exist in the United States and Europe.

In later years, some of the guru’s projects and beliefs earned him ridicule, such as hoping to raise $10 trillion to achieve world peace and banish poverty and encouraging followers to learn what he called “yogic flying”. While many adherents praise Maharishi for propagating a scientifically verifiable ancient method to help them deal with the stress of modern life, some disenchanted followers considered TM a quasi-religious cult more interested in raising funds than spirits.

“Communism was much better,” said Tsahiriin Daariimaa Saturday on the eve of Mongolia‘s presidential elections. Polls predict that many Mongolians plan to vote for their former communist rulers — the Mongolian People’s Revolutionary Party (MPRP).

Under communism, “everyone worked for the collective farm,” Daariimaa said. None of her children has a steady job these days.

Myatav Choijav is a Mongolian who shares that view; “Now, some people are very rich and some are very poor. In the old times, the government took better care of us ordinary people,” Choijav said. “Now, the government is very far away from us, especially if you live in the countryside and take care of sheep. Everyone was equal under communist rule,” Choijav said.

Tseveenjav, a 70-year-old sheep herder, agrees: “I will support the MPRP. They always do the right thing.”

Tseveenjav wears the traditional Mongolian thick boots and hat while sitting upon his horse with a dead marmot hung from his saddle. Falcon and Tiger, his sheepdogs, help him keep watch over 500 sheep.

Sambuu Ganbaator, a member of the Democratic Party, has a different opinion from most of his neighbors.

“Too many people forget what the MPRP did to Mongolia,” he said. “They kept Mongolia under a brutal dictatorship. You weren’t allowed to speak your mind.” Now, he said, “you can say anything you want to say and do what you want to live a happy life.”

The MPRP’s candidate, Nambariin Enkbayar, leads the polls and the ex-communist party has said that it is now committed to democracy.
